About
An ether-carboxylate surfactant from tridecyl alcohol with 7 ethylene-oxide units — mild cleansing with foam. Behaves much like the trideceth-6 grade; standard ethoxylate purification caveat applies.
Function
Skin benefits
- Mild cleansing
- Good foam
- Slightly higher water solubility than -6 grade
Known concerns
- Ethoxylated: residual 1,4-dioxane possible
- Mild eye irritation in leave-on
- Branched-chain biodegradability
